    Michael Strahan’s daughter in extreme pain during chemotherapy for brain cancer

    Recently, Isabella Strahan—the daughter of Michael Strahan—shared a devastating update regarding her fight against brain cancer.

    The 20-year-old uploaded an honest vlog to her YouTube page in which she discussed her chemotherapy journey.

    This 20-year-old courageously shared in her “Vlog 8: Recovering from Chemo at home” video the excruciating physical discomfort she’s been through because of her chemotherapy treatment.

    When asked to describe her experience, Isabella compared the pain she was in to a “heart attack” and used an ice pack on her freshly shaved head to ease her headache. She apologized, stating, “Everything hurts,” referring to the pain in her jaw, eyes, and lips caused by the tension.

    The strain is on my eyes. Looking sideways was painful. According to her, it’s as if every tooth in her mouth was extracted and then never replaced medically; it’s like she had a massive root canal. “Whenever I gulp water, it aches both my jaw and the base of my tongue.”

    Because chemotherapy is so physically painful for her, she has expressed a preference for radiation therapy or brain surgery instead.

    “This one is simply the most extensive voyage. The most difficult part, Isabella said, as she voiced her worries regarding treatment-related problems. “I feel” is how she described the overwhelming anxiety she’s been experiencing due to her fear of the unknown. I feel a surge of panic. It pains me deeply. I might be having a heart attack if that happens. Also, I was worried that my eyes would dry up from straining too much. On the other hand, what if my teeth decay and eventually fall out? “I am not sure.”

    Isabella expressed her gratitude for being able to sleep in her own bed again after all the difficulties. Despite her sense of safety at the hospital, she was glad to be back in her own home.

    Isabella also included clips from her time in the hospital and special times she had with her dad and twin sister Sophia Strahan in the video blog.

    Isabella’s update follows an emotional Good Morning America broadcast in which she and her father publicly revealed her illness. Isabella described the symptoms that preceded her diagnosis, which included nausea and headaches. She didn’t pay much attention to them until the terrifying moment she woke up vomiting blood.

    Isabella was diagnosed with a medulloblastoma, a cancerous brain tumor, after a battery of testing. Michael Strahan was away from GMA for more than three weeks after her diagnosis for “personal family matters”—though he refrained from disclosing details to the public at the time.

    Isabella has shown remarkable strength in the face of adversity; she finished her last radiation treatment in January, following which she frozen her eggs in reaction to her diagnosis. During this difficult time, our thoughts and prayers are with her and her family.
